Build Some Recesses

When space is very tight, one thing you can do is build in, rather than building out. Built-ins, such as recessed soap dishes, medical cabinets and even toilet roll holders are good to have. You can even flatten your ceiling light by opting for a recessed light instead. If you can do this, then you will soon find that you are able to capitalise on the extra space you have.

Ventilation

All bathrooms need to have some kind of ventilation. You can do this by having a window put in, or you can opt for an exhaust fan instead. If you want to get a bathroom exhaust fan then one thing you can do is look at the exhaust capacity, and how many cubic feet per minute it can move. You need to do this in conjunction with the noise level. If you have a very small bathroom then you may find that the noise level is just too much, so never buy a fan bigger than what you need.

Choose the Right Flooring

Solid wood floors add a lot of character to bathrooms, but from a practical standpoint, they are not the best option. If you want to do something about this, then one thing you can do is opt for flooring that is hardy enough to stand up to the rigours of your bathroom use. Flooring favourites happen to include luxury vinyl tile, ceramic and even porcelain tile. Sheet vinyl is ideal if you want something a bit more waterproof. If you have a lot of plumbing work to be done, then make sure that you don’t put the floor down just yet. As always, any plumbing work should be left to professional plumbers.

If you want to make your very small bathroom look bigger then you have to make sure that the colour palette stays on the lighter end of the spectrum. The one thing to know about dark colours is that they can make the room feel very small and somewhat claustrophobic. If possible, you need to use lighter fixtures, especially with the toilet or the bathtub. Think twice about painting the bathroom ceiling any colour but white too. If you opt for a bold colour, then you may find that this shrinks the room, and this is the last thing you want.
